2. Understanding UV Sterilization Technology


UV sterilization technology employs ultraviolet light to eliminate harmful microorganisms. It operates by disrupting the DNA or RNA of bacteria, viruses, and fungi, rendering them incapable of reproduction and infection. This feature makes UV sterilization a powerful tool for ensuring not just cleanliness but also the safety of dental appliances used daily.

3. How Ultrasonic Cleaning Works


Ultrasonic cleaners operate on a principle known as cavitation, where high-frequency sound waves create microscopic bubbles in the cleaning solution. When these bubbles collapse, they generate tiny shock waves that dislodge dirt, debris, and contaminants from surfaces. The combination of ultrasonic cleaning and UV sterilization results in a highly effective cleaning process for dentures.

3.1 The Science Behind Ultrasonic Waves


Ultrasonic waves operate at frequencies typically between 20 kHz and 40 kHz. When applied in a cleaning solution, these waves cause millions of microscopic bubbles to form and implode, leading to effective cleaning on even the most intricate surfaces of dentures.

3.2 The Role of Water and Cleaning Solutions


Water serves as the primary medium for ultrasonic cleaning, and adding specialized cleaning solutions can enhance the process. These solutions are designed to break down organic matter more effectively, amplifying the cleaning power of ultrasonic technology.

8. Frequently Asked Questions (FAQs)


1. How often should I clean my dentures with an ultrasonic cleaner?


For optimal oral hygiene, it is recommended to clean your dentures daily using a UV sterilization ultrasonic cleaner.

2. Can I use my regular denture cleaning solution with the ultrasonic cleaner?


Yes, but ensure that the cleaning solution is compatible with ultrasonic devices for best results.

3. Is UV sterilization safe for dentures?


Yes, UV sterilization is safe and effective for disinfecting dentures, helping to eliminate harmful bacteria and pathogens.

4. How long does the cleaning cycle take with an ultrasonic cleaner?


Most ultrasonic cleaners have cleaning cycles that range from 3 to 10 minutes, depending on the model and settings.

5. Can ultrasonic cleaners be used for other dental items?


Absolutely! Ultrasonic cleaners are versatile and can be used for cleaning various dental items such as retainers, aligners, and other dental appliances.
